Abstract

The purpose of this study is to identify the factors influencing the development of medical tourism from the perspective of the marketing mix in Gilan Province. This research was conducted based on grounded theory using a qualitative and quantitative approach. In the qualitative phase, data were collected through in-depth interviews. The interview transcripts were analyzed in three stages: open coding, axial coding, and selective coding. The sampling method was snowball sampling. At this stage, the factors affecting the development of medical tourism from the marketing mix perspective were identified by conducting 18 semi-structured interviews with provincial experts in the field of medical tourism. The qualitative data were analyzed using MaxQDA software. Finally, the identified factors were analyzed using structural equation modeling with SPSS 24 and Smart PLS 3 software. This research identified 12 factors influencing the development of medical tourism in Gilan Province, including the province’s potential, cultural and social issues, empowerment, economic stability, political and security issues, elements of the medical tourism marketing mix, travel facilities, infrastructure, environmental factors, policies, laws and regulations, managerial factors, and marketing strategy.
